I have two albums in the can. I am in the mixing stage right now. I'd love to release both at the same time, but we'll see. The first is a collection of traditional fiddle tunes played on flatpicked guitar, with mandolin, via my good friend Tim Connell. We recorded with wonderful vintage microphones onto two inch tape, in this amazing old barn turned into a studio. Super stoked about the tone on this one. The second album I recorded recently was with guitarist Mark Goldenberg. Mark is a in Los Angeles based session ace and sidemen two stars like Jackson Browne, Willie Nelson, Bonnie Raitt, the list goes on and on. He was also one of Ted Greene's personal students for many years. This is a very intimate acoustic guitar album. We recorded the whole thing in about three hours in Hollywood. It's all single takes. We each wrote four tunes. Lots of slow tempos and weird chords. I'm sure we’ll sell least a dozen of these records. |
